Re: MRs on salsa and letting janitor automate things



On Mon, Nov 28, 2022 at 05:45:02PM +1100, Stuart Prescott wrote:
> On 28/11/2022 10:55, Dima Kogan wrote:
> > Hi. I've been manually checking the merge requests, and have been
> > accepting most of them. There is one thing the janitor does that I don't
> > agree with, and I'd be against any automated merging of those patches.
> > This is adding Build-Depends: debhelper-compat (=WHATEVER). Such
> > dependencies break building of the package on anything other than sid,
> > and are thus unhelpful. If you can stop the janitor from making this
> > change, that'd probably be good.
> 
> Can you expand on this a bit? There are plenty of packages with B-D on
> debhelper-compat (= 13) that are backported to the current stable and
> oldstable releases without any changes.

I _suppose_ this is their use-case:

	https://lists.debian.org/debian-devel/2022/07/msg00304.html

I short, Dima maintains apt repos for packages that are used in many distributions
and setting compat as 13 or whatever breaks the build for them.

But I do agree with you. In debian sid/testing/backporting pov, this does not make
any difference.
